The Design, Communication & Marketing program (formerly called Visual Design & Imaging)  will provide you the opportunity to sharpen your creative skills through the practices of graphic design, digital photography, video production, and various other multimedia applications.

Career Technical Skills

  • Fundamentals of advertising

  • Design and type fundamentals

  • Layout

  • Computer image editing and illustration

  • Digital photography

  • Digital video production/editing

  • Script writing and story-boarding

  • Desktop publishing

  • Web page design

  • Computer animation

Industry Recognized credentials

  • Adobe Certified Certifications

  • Associate Graphic Design & Illustration using Adobe Illustrator

  • Associate Print & Digital Media Publication Using Adobe InDesign

  • Associate Video Communications Using Adobe Premiere Pro

  • Associate Visual Communication Using Adobe Photoshop

  • Associate Web Authoring Using Adobe Dreamweaver

Enrollment

PLCC Design, Communication & Marketing is a full-time program for high school juniors and seniors. Students will have the opportunity to visit and apply during the sophomore year.  Class size is limited to 24 students.

Scope, Sequence, & Curriculum

The Scope, Sequence, and Curriculum document is updated annually with input and ultimate approval from the program’s Advisory Committee of industry professionals.  This document contains detailed information about all that the program has to offer its students including the program goals, program alignment with state curriculum standards, a detailed description of each course taught within the program, program grading scale, industry credentials, and college credit opportunities specific to the program, and the program teacher’s own notes and input.

College Credit Potential

All programs at PLCC have the potential for either direct articulated credits at select colleges and/or universities or are able to acquire college credits through career technical assurance guides (CTAGs) in cooperation with the Ohio Department of Higher Education.

On The Job Training

During the senior year, students who have met the requirements and have received a recommendation by their program instructor, have the opportunity to go on School-to-Work Job Placement.  We work with our students and local employers to place them in a job that is related to their program of study, giving them real-life experience while simultaneously earning school credit.
